There are 20 standard amino acids that are the building blocks of proteins in all living organisms on Earth. These amino acids are universally used in the genetic code, implying a common ancestry for all life forms. Besides these, over 100 non-standard amino acids exist in nature, which are not incorporated by ribosomes into proteins but can play roles in various biochemical processes or as intermediates in metabolism. Non-standard amino acids can arise from post-translational modifications of proteins or as components of non-proteinogenic structures. Therefore, while there are 20 primary amino acids integral to life as we know it, the total number including non-standard variants exceeds 120, showcasing the diversity of biochemical processes and adaptations across different life forms. This count does not account for synthetic amino acids created in laboratories, which expand the realm of possible amino acids even further.
Premier Yarns Parfait Layers is indeed machine washable, making it a practical choice for projects that require easy care. This yarn is known for its softness and multi-color designs, which are achieved through layered color changes in a single skein. Being machine washable means it is suitable for a wide range of projects such as blankets, clothes, accessories, and home decor items that might need regular cleaning. It's often recommended to wash it on a gentle cycle and to use cold water to maintain the yarn's appearance and minimize any potential for shrinkage or mishandling. Tumble dry on low is usually safe, but it’s always best to check the yarn’s label for specific care instructions to ensure the longevity of your creations.
In protein structure, glycine and proline are the amino acids most favored in turns. Glycine is highly flexible due to its small size, lacking a side chain beyond a hydrogen atom, which allows it to fit into the tight angles of turns without steric hindrance. Proline, on the other hand, has a unique cyclic structure that restricts its backbone rotation, making it act as a structural pivot, facilitating the sharp turns found in protein structures. These turns are crucial for the overall folding and stability of proteins, allowing them to adopt their functional three-dimensional shapes. While other amino acids can be found in turns, glycine and proline are particularly well-suited for these positions due to their structural characteristics.
